H2: The Pre-Oil Era: Survival in the Harsh Desert

H3: The Bedouin Legacy

Long before oil was discovered, the people of the UAE were primarily nomadic Bedouins, moving across the vast deserts in search of water and grazing land for their camels. Their survival depended on deep knowledge of the environment—skills that are still celebrated today in Emirati culture.

H3: The Pearl Diving Economy

From the 18th to early 20th century, the UAE’s coastal communities thrived on pearl diving. Men would spend months at sea, diving without modern equipment to harvest oysters. This trade connected the region to India, Persia, and East Africa, laying the foundation for future commerce. However, the industry collapsed in the 1930s due to Japanese cultured pearls and economic downturns.


H2: The Birth of a Nation: From Trucial States to UAE

H3: British Influence and the Trucial States

In the 19th century, the British Empire established protectorates along the Persian Gulf to secure trade routes. The region became known as the "Trucial States," named after the maritime truces signed between local sheikhs and the British. While the British provided security, they largely left internal governance to tribal leaders.

H3: The Discovery of Oil and the Push for Unity

The discovery of oil in Abu Dhabi in 1958 changed everything. Suddenly, this barren land held immense wealth. Sheikh Zayed bin Sultan Al Nahyan, the ruler of Abu Dhabi, envisioned a unified nation rather than competing emirates. On December 2, 1971, the UAE was born—a federation of seven emirates: Abu Dhabi, Dubai, Sharjah, Ajman, Umm Al Quwain, Fujairah, and Ras Al Khaimah.


H2: The UAE’s Meteoric Rise: From Oil Wealth to Global Influence

H3: The Visionary Leadership of Sheikh Zayed

Sheikh Zayed, often called the "Father of the Nation," invested oil revenues into infrastructure, education, and healthcare. His philosophy was simple: use wealth to improve lives rather than hoard it. This approach set the UAE on a path of rapid modernization.

H3: Dubai’s Bold Experiment: Beyond Oil

While Abu Dhabi relied heavily on oil, Dubai’s ruler, Sheikh Rashid bin Saeed Al Maktoum, foresaw the need to diversify. He transformed Dubai into a trade and tourism hub, building ports, airports, and later, iconic landmarks like the Burj Khalifa. Today, oil accounts for less than 5% of Dubai’s GDP—a lesson in economic foresight.


H2: The UAE in the 21st Century: Challenges and Ambitions

H3: Climate Change and the Green Transition

The UAE, one of the world’s largest oil producers, now faces the paradox of leading renewable energy initiatives. The country hosts the International Renewable Energy Agency (IRENA) and has invested heavily in solar power, including the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um Solar Park. Yet, its economy still depends on fossil fuels—a tension that will define its future.

H3: Geopolitical Balancing Act

The UAE has positioned itself as a mediator in regional conflicts, maintaining ties with both Western powers and rivals like Iran. Its involvement in Yemen, normalization with Israel (Abraham Accords), and growing influence in Africa highlight its strategic ambitions.

H3: Preserving Culture in a Globalized World

As expatriates make up nearly 90% of the population, the UAE faces challenges in preserving Emirati identity. Initiatives like the Sheikh Zayed Grand Mosque and the Louvre Abu Dhabi aim to blend tradition with modernity, but the balance remains delicate.
